Transaction 32a262e43ef42c3b88b1cb844afa0bd129b2af89cb0e60a5e25c92426f818023
1 Input
1 Output
-
32a262e43ef42c3b88b1cb844afa0bd129b2af89cb0e60a5e25c92426f818023:0
- value
- 67891
- script pubkey
- OP_0 OP_PUSHBYTES_20 82d7fe785b6eab8f61c618dcdda0ecfe3ce84e71
- address
- bc1qsttlu7zmd64c7cwxrrwdmg8vlc7wsnn3seka60